1. Getting Started
1.1. Outline
This manual illustrates how to use BioAdmin software. BioAdmin is a PC Windows
software for the control and management of Suprema’s BioEntry, BioStation and
BEACon products. BioAdmin includes various functions needed for a host station
for applications of access control and time & attendance using these devices.
For proper hardware connection, please refer to BioEntry Installation manual and
BioStation Installation manual.
There are two approaches in managing BioEntry and BioStation. :
z Using BioAdmin program which is the management software running on
Windows based PC platforms. This manual is mainly focused on operating
BioEntry and BioStation using BioAdmin software.
z Integrating the management functionality into customer’s application software
using SDK which contains versatile API’s to control BioEntry and BioStation. For
further information, please refer to SFM SDK Reference Manual, BioStation
SDK manual, and UniFinger Engine SDK Reference Manual.

1.2.1. Finger scan device
Fingerprint access device is a device to authenticate the identity of each person
using fingerprints. It can be easily integrated into access control system by
connecting with access control panel through industry standard interface such as
Wiegand interface. Since fingerprints contain biometric features which are unique
for each person, fingerprint access device can be substituted for existing access
devices, such as barcode, magnetic card, keypad, or RF card devices, with high
security and efficiency.
